MD, I have nearly the same boat that KS has (I have a Gore T-top, and no curtain cuddy). I don't know how KS has the engines mounted or which props he has but with half a bag of gas I get between 2.1 and 2.3 mpg anywhere between 2800 and 3800 rpm (23-34 stat mph). I have Mercury Mirage Plus props (17p) and the engines are mounted on the second hole. I raised the motors one notch last year and it improved my cruise mpg by 10%.
